logo

Output 162c4daa0e1bd00da7e96c69177b4d10c43237631cb5b14e7b1f1d1eee049730:0

value
27176226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d99fc3fded5b32bd1149ed0073f2a5d8e233359 OP_EQUAL
address
3Mtjj2aDoMVp6VugA6BgycwLjrbABv8xKc
transaction
162c4daa0e1bd00da7e96c69177b4d10c43237631cb5b14e7b1f1d1eee049730